Output 7ae742cd914beb620258222e8b2166181aaa2217680a9673bee27f5b4878c822:5

value
1542117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ec4d25731709247f08898e6d0bc3ac779f9124 OP_EQUAL
address
3CSY4VbAvymZ2fagEpxcpvjNUVMYkGVKPQ
transaction
7ae742cd914beb620258222e8b2166181aaa2217680a9673bee27f5b4878c822
confirmations
347490
spent
true